Urban VI

Life

Urban VI (1318–1389, birth name: Bartolomeo Prignano) was pope 1378–1389. In his vehement zeal to reform the papacy and stamp out simony and luxury, he alienated most of the cardinals, who in his stead choose Clement VII, triggering a schism within the church that was to last until 1417. Alfonso of Jaén and Catherine of Siena were strong supporters of Pope Urban VI.

Pope Urban expressed a wish to canonize Birgitta of Sweden, but died before he could do so.
